AS 1:1;2:1;3:1;4:2;5:3;6:4;7:4;8:5;9:5;10:6;11:6;12:1;13:2;14:1;15:1; FF 1:;2:;3:;4:;5:;6:;7:;8:PDG-ODE-LOPS-SIAM;9:PDG-ODE-LOPS-OC;10:;11:;12:;13:;14:;15:; C1 CNES,Toulouse,France LATMOS, CNRS, UVSQ, Sorbonne Université, Guyancourt, France ACRI-ST,Biot,France Météo France,Toulouse,France IFREMER,Plouzané;,France CS,Toulouse,France C2 CNES, FRANCE UNIV SORBONNE, FRANCE ACRI-ST, FRANCE METEO FRANCE, FRANCE IFREMER, FRANCE CS, FRANCE SI BREST SE PDG-ODE-LOPS-SIAM PDG-ODE-LOPS-OC UM LOPS IN WOS Ifremer UMR copubli-france copubli-univ-france UR https://archimer.ifremer.fr/doc/00801/91311/97100.pdf LA English DT Proceedings paper CR SUMOS BO L'Atalante DE ;Oceanography;scatterometer;waves AB For the first time, co-located wind vectors and wave spectral characteristics are available thanks to the French/Chinese CFOSAT mission, which includes a wind scatterometer SCAT and a wave scatterometer SWIM. Three years after its launch, CFOSAT data is thoroughly qualified and various scientific work has been undertaken. This paper focuses on CFOSAT SWIM data, its performance and scientific contribution to oceanography, coastal and sea ice study.
